Vicki was born and raised in the west coast of Newfoundland in Gros Morne National Park Area – Norris Point. Vicki studied Chemical Engineering at the University of New Brunswick, Canada and has continued her learning as a practicing Professional Engineer.

Roles like paper maker with Corner Book Pulp and Paper, Newfoundland,  logging Road Designer with Western Forest Products, Vancouver Island, Pulp and Paper Process Control Engineering Intern- NewPage, Nova Scotia, Natural Gas Distribution Pipeline Designer, ATCO Gas, Alberta, and Process Control, Maintenance and Commissioning Engineer, TransCanada Keystone Pipeline, Alberta.

The learning and experience brought forward the entrepreneur in her co-founding Crux OCM in Alberta, Canada in 2017 and becoming the first CEO. Her mission is to solve the riddle of how to radically improve flow performance in large scale pipeline systems in energy across the globe. Using artificial intelligence and advanced process control.

Vicki and Crux OCM is as we speak one of 10 carefully selected startups in the global energy space. Selected to join the Techstars Energy accelerator program in 8 weeks of intense development and performance at Equinor Fornebu. Demo day being 5th December.. Vicki and her team -  together with 9 of the other most promising startups in the Energy sector, 150 mentors and companies like Techstars, Equinor, the Kongsberg Group and McKinsey & Company.
